YEP it's true. This season could be the last season where we'll be allowed access to surf Kbay. The A.B.B.A group, which was set up to highlight the increased limited access imposed upon us to be able to surf/windsurf Broadbench needs your support more than ever - right now. Later is not an option. The group has recently discovered that a new bylaw which comes into effect in June this year (2009) could now include the complete closure of Broadbench and possibly the surrounding areas. This bylaw will go through if it is not opposed by the local council so pressure needs to be put on them now!

We only have until the 1st June 2009 to sort this. The MOD have already set out their stall by enforcing a new £500 fine for anyone who enters within their boundary without permission .

This is not an anti MOD campaign. We are not trying to stop them from training. It's just that Kimmeridge is a beautiful place which brings great pleasure to all those who visit there, and in this very overcrowded island it would be a massive loss if we were to lose it forever.

In the meantime please do not surf The Bench when it's out of bounds. Do not walk along the top of the cliffs without permission from the wardens. Basically do what the wardens say! Those who break the rules could ruin it for everyone. Be patient, work with us and hopefully the outcome will please all parties involved.
